Full Interview: Janice Min pulls back the curtain on Hollywood

The Hollywood Reporter, one of the major trade magazines for the entertainment industry, was on its last legs in 2010 when Janice Min joined the team as editorial director. Since then, Min has transformed the magazine. Her bosses must have really liked her work because they soon promoted her to Co-President and Chief Creative Officer, and added Billboard Magazine to her portfolio as well. Marketplace host Kai Ryssdal talks to her about how she did it.
